On the effect of adding epsilon-Bernoulli percolation to everywhere percolating subgraphs of Zd
Itai Benjamini, Olle Häggström, Oded Schramm
Abstract
We show that adding epsilon-Bernoulli percolation to an everywhere percolating subgraph of Z2 results in a graph which has large scale geometry similar to that of supercritical Bernoulli percolation, in various specific senses. We conjecture similar behavior in higher dimensions.
